I played in bands way back in the 70's / 80's and coming back from gigs all over the country the welcome sign of the Moss cafe was always great. We used to phone ahead and the brilliant ladies at the Moss would have our meals ready for the table by the time we arrived. Mince and chips to die for with bread and butter and lashings of builders' tea. Absolutely brilliant. Ironically we passed the old site only last night (again on a return visit from a gig) - looking for something to eat and sadly .....NO Moss cafe. When we visited the Moss , in my band days, at all hours of the night we met up with countless travelling bands, Status Quo , etc., etc., etc.....too many to mention - all in their early days - all heading for stardom....except us I stress!!!! Oh, those were the days. |
